Housing costs in Farber?
A typical home costs $87,700, which is 74.1% less exp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 58.7% less expensive than the average Missouri home, at $212,300.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Farber costs $680 per month, which is 52.4%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 39.7% cheaper than the state average of $950.

Can I afford Farber?
To live comfortably in Farber, Missouri, a minimum annual income of $16,920 for a family, and $21,600 for a single person is recommended.
